Short Cycling — Turning On and Off Too Frequently in Somerville

Short cycling produces wear on every major HVAC component at an accelerated rate because startup is the most stressful moment in any component's operating cycle in Somerville, NJ. A failing capacitor. A high-limit switch tripping from restricted airflow. An incorrect refrigerant charge. Or an oversized system satisfying the thermostat before completing a full conditioning cycle in Somerville.

Unusual Noises From Any Part of the HVAC System in Somerville, NJ

Every HVAC sound maps to a specific developing fault in Somerville. Grinding or squealing from the air handler indicates a failing blower motor bearing in Somerville, NJ. Banging or booming at furnace startup indicates delayed ignition in Somerville. Rattling from the outdoor unit indicates debris or a loose component in Somerville, NJ. Hissing or bubbling indicates refrigerant escaping through a leak in Somerville.

HVAC Tripping Circuit Breakers or Blowing Fuses in Somerville

An HVAC system that consistently trips its circuit breaker is drawing more current than the circuit is rated for in Somerville, NJ. A failing compressor drawing locked rotor current at startup. A failing blower motor drawing excessive current. A capacitor fault causing motors to draw excessive starting current. Or a short circuit in the electrical wiring or control system in Somerville.

How a Single Fault Creates Secondary Stress on Adjacent Components in Somerville, NJ

A failing capacitor causes the compressor to draw locked rotor current at startup, heating the compressor motor windings and accelerating insulation breakdown in Somerville. If the capacitor is not replaced, the compressor continues this abnormal startup pattern and eventually fails from the accumulated thermal stress in Somerville, NJ. A failed condenser fan causes the condenser coil to overheat, raising head pressure in the refrigerant circuit and stressing the compressor in Somerville. In each case, the initial component failure creates conditions that produce secondary failure if the initial fault is not corrected promptly in Somerville, NJ.

What Professional Diagnostic Equipment Identifies in Somerville, NJ

Refrigerant gauges measure the suction and discharge pressure in the refrigerant circuit, revealing refrigerant charge level and compressor performance in Somerville. Electrical meters measure voltage, amperage, and resistance at every electrical component, identifying failing capacitors, contactors, and motor windings in Somerville, NJ. Combustion analyzers confirm complete combustion and identify heat exchanger faults in Somerville. Airflow meters measure supply and return airflow, identifying duct, coil, and blower performance issues in Somerville, NJ.
